For pursuing post basic bsc nursing you must havepassed class xii with minimum 50% marks in physics,  chemistry and biology from any government recognized university.  Also you must been registered as register nurse or registered midwifery  .

For post basic bsc entrance exam is conducted by university . After entrance test the candidate has to be present for personal interview , admission to the Course will be given on the basis of combined score of entrance test + personal interview.

It is a two years Course.

Fees for the Course ranges from 10,000 to 2 lakh depending upon university .
